  1. A grand jury has indicted four people for the murder of a Lakewood man. The Cuyahoga County Grand Jury indicted three men and one woman accused in the murder of a 47-year-old Lakewood man named Victor Huff; the suspects will be arraigned today. The four suspects are being held at the Cuyahoga County Justice Center. (Cleveland 19 News)
  2. Police investigated the grand theft of a vehicle and multiple attempted vehicle thefts this month. According to the Lakewood Police Blotter, a man called the police department on Aug. 9 to report a vehicle was missing from the parking lot of a Lake Avenue condominium. Two days later, on Aug. 11, two separate attempted thefts of a vehicle were reported at Newman Ave. and Cove Ave. (cleveland.com)
  3. Many Northeast Ohio schools have opened with loosened COVID protocols, meaning masks and social distancing are not required. Earlier this month, the Ohio Department of Health sent guidance to all K-12 schools earlier this month, noting Ohio is in a “much better position” to protect students and staff due to stronger immunities from vaccines and prior illnesses. According to Christine Gordillo, a spokesperson for Lakewood Public School District, classrooms and common spaces will regularly be sanitized. (ideastream)
